Understanding the Importance of CPR

Why is CPR Crucial?

The key objective of carrying out CPR is to preserve blood flow and oxygenation to crucial body organs, specifically the brain. When a person's heart quits, they might lose consciousness within seconds, and brain damage can happen within minutes without blood circulation. Thus, instant activity with CPR can save a life.

Statistics on Survival Rates

According to various researches, prompt mouth-to-mouth resuscitation can double or perhaps triple a victim's opportunity of survival. The American Heart Association reports that roughly 350,000 heart attacks happen outside hospitals each year in the USA alone.

Basic Components of CPR

1. Examining the Situation

Before you begin providing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, guarantee it's safe for both you and the target. Look for indications of responsiveness. If they're unresponsive and not breathing (or only wheezing), it's time to act.

2. Calling for Help

Call emergency solutions instantly or ask someone else to do so while you begin providing care.

3. Beginning Upper Body Compressions

    Place your turn over the center of the chest. Use your body weight to press down hard and fast at a price of 100-120 compressions per minute. Ensure that each compression is about 2 inches deep but not more than 2.4 inches; this assists stay clear of inaccurate compression depth.

4. Giving Rescue Breaths (if educated)

If you're trained in rescue breaths:

    Give 30 breast compressions complied with by 2 rescue breaths. Ensure each breath lasts regarding one 2nd and makes the chest surge visibly.

Using an AED: Just How to Make use of It

An Automated External Defibrillator (AED) is an essential tool that can recover a regular heart cpr certificate melbourne rhythm during heart attack:

Turn on the AED. Follow audio/visual prompts. Attach pads as shown on the device. Allow it to analyze heart rhythm and adhere to directions accordingly.
